Post by: Lurch on August 16, 2012, 07:18:15 AM
Quote from: mutch;703698
@gertsy  Try Putty  (http://www.chiark.greenend.org.uk/%7Esgtatham/putty/)
or install/activate Hyperterminal from your windows setup disk (XP)
 (http://www.chiark.greenend.org.uk/%7Esgtatham/putty/)


I would not recommend either of the above, they do not handle ANSI correctly and what you are seeing in the terminal window is not how it should look. i.e. colours incorrect, scattered/garbled code.

http://syncterm.bbsdev.net/ is great, written by a BBS user, same guy who wrote synchronet BBS.
